I just flipped to Dish from DTV. Biggest difference is in SD quality, DTV is very poor on that score. Dish is better for watching on a pc or tablet of course.
DTV has the much superior online program guide than Dish's , which is primitive in comparison.


Dish has Epix, The Blaze, the Plex Channels, DTV has Smithsonian Channel and Cinemoi. I don't watch much sports programming but most fans say DTV is better.


I was tired of the DTV HR-24 and couldn't forsee getting married to the Genie for two years .. too many bad reports. I think Hopper will be perfect but am disappointed the Joey doesn't have a tuner ... oh well, three will have to be enough. I also had to upgrade my internet connection to take full advantage of the built-in slingbox.
